Due to erosion, a river shoreline is losing several thousand pounds of soil each year. A linear equation that expresses the total amount of soil lost per year is y = 13,000x. Part 1) What is the y-intercept, a? (Enter an exact number as an integer, fraction, or decimal.) a = __________________ lbs Part 2) Interpret its meaning. a) This means that there was no fixed amount of soil that was lost before erosion began. b) This means that there was an amount of soil that was lost before erosion began. c) This means that 13 pounds of soil was lost before the first year began. d) This means that there was no fixed amount of soil that was lost before the year began. e) This means that 13,000 pounds of soil was lost before the first year began.
